Hi, my history is listed as follows:

PD: 4/98
I-485 RD,ND: 8/23/00

Assigned around mid Nov, 2001, probably on Nov, 14, 2001.

Today I checked ACM, it says "This case has been approved on Jan 16,2002".
So the time taken from "assigned" to approval is 2 months plus 2 or 3 days. There wasn\'t any update during that period.

The reason that my case was delayed probably is because of divorcing during I-485 pending. The dependent didn\'t do fingerprint, somehow it
affected my case or INS just simply displaced my files.

I have seen many speculations that one case is delayed because I-140
is done at a different service center, or INS is investigatin something...
From my understanding, these are just unwarranted worries. I had 2 F-1\'s and 2 H-1\'s. INS probably just simply displayed the files during bookkeeping. So sooner or later, it will come.

I did try local congressman while my case hadn\'t been with an officer during October. It probably worked. So if your case has been over 3 months beyond notice date and hasn\'t been looked at, maybe give it a try.
